Output ded05c89f624068828eecbd0156e9009ea47192cdc38ff111cd465090eb0af9d:16

value
23833798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2ff58c862c2d70af1e265a8d6b9214d936cc2e3 OP_EQUAL
address
MQDcQPBSwUWtJzNkPgEYb3reRXkk94jqRz
transaction
ded05c89f624068828eecbd0156e9009ea47192cdc38ff111cd465090eb0af9d
spent
true